Handover Note — Legacy Pricing

Hi branch managers — quick handover as I pass things to Director Sunna Halvers.

The 12% price increase for legacy Marlowbrook subscribers rolls out in two waves starting March. Scripts for objection handling are in the shared drive; grandfathering exceptions need director sign-off. Keep messaging consistent across the Eastvale and Corrow branches. The confidential reasoning behind the increase sits just below.

board note of kadug-tawig: Only 5 of the 100 pilot accounts renewed Oliath, so a churn review is set for April 15.

**Q: Can my plugin seed its own fixtures through Fabrikit?**

Yep. Register a factory module and Fabrikit will pick it up at build time — no core changes needed. Collisions with built-in factories get logged, not silently overwritten. To publish your plugin to the sandbox registry, unlock it with the passphrase shown below.

unlock words, fawig-bagef: olidor-holir-istox-holath-tamys-quenion-giliel

# Pagination config — Lanternfish Public API
#
# Welcome aboard. All list endpoints are cursor-paginated; offset params
# were removed in v3. PAGE_SIZE_DEFAULT=25 and PAGE_SIZE_MAX=100 are hard
# caps enforced at the gateway, not per-route. Cursors are opaque — never
# parse them client-side or in tests. Raising PAGE_SIZE_MAX needs a perf
# review first. Cursors are signed before leaving the service, and the
# signing secret is set on the line directly below.

vault entry, yagef-bahop: COURIER_KEY29=5cc62eb51255862256337c33c5be9